Output 52de59541896f17804e974a8d61b4dc4f62ccbefcd8783d470005836d767614f: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b98739b9a105d0147d55605c662a14366754276f OP_EQUALVERIFY OP_CHECKSIG
address
1Huz17yh6jKD1VtLXZUMVgc65VGFhCqKNm
transaction
52de59541896f17804e974a8d61b4dc4f62ccbefcd8783d470005836d767614f
confirmations
343674
spent
true